Mistakes to Avoid When Setting Up a Sportsbook

A sportsbook is a place where people can place bets on sporting events. They can bet on a team, player, or even the total score of the game. The odds on these bets are set by the sportsbook based on their probability of occurring during the event. A favored team will usually have lower odds, while an underdog will have higher ones. It is up to the gambler to decide which bets are worth placing and which ones are not.

If you want to start a sportsbook, it is important to understand the laws and regulations of your jurisdiction before you begin. There are several different regulatory bodies that control gambling across the United States, and each one has its own laws that you will need to comply with. It is also recommended that you hire a lawyer to help you navigate the legal landscape and ensure that your sportsbook is compliant with all relevant laws.
